Jordan Stephens (best known as one half of Rizzle Kicks) is back with his positive new single "Wicked", marking his first release of 2021.
"Wicked" is Stephens' first solo outing in just over a year, after "Sunshine Skin" landed in July 2020, and sees the multi-talented musician, actor, writer and performer link with producer J.AR.J.
The new track is accompanied by a video directed by Ricky Valentine.
He's yet to follow up his 2019 EP P.I.G.
Jordan Stephens' "Wicked" single is out now.
